Jim it is less work to do a prop just have to watch your top RPM, a lot of the guys I know have a prop with a couple of inches less pitch just for skiing. Cost for a mild flat tappet cam is actually cheaper then a new prop but more work, in the 16 I had a hatch that I could swap the cam through saved pulling the engine but still like I said more work. I like the cam idea, it gives you all the grunt you need and alittle more on top without having to change props to suite the situation. For what you want I would dump a Fedral Mogul Pro1500, There is a 351 out by me that has been running one for quite awhile with very good results.
